Q83.
"To uphold and protect the Sovereignty, Unity and Integrity of India" is a provision made in the
A. Preamble of the Constitution
B. Directive Principles of State Policy
C. Fundamental Rights
D. Fundamental Duties
Answer

D

Explanation

Article 51A (c) - It is a Fundamental Duty to uphold and protect the sovereignty, unity and integrity of India.
